Description

A vibrant, unapologetic pop anthem celebrating impulsive decisions and embracing life's little messes. 'Worth It Though' captures the thrill of living in the moment, trading practicality for passion and creating unforgettable memories, even if they come with a side of regret. With a playful, confident vocal performance and infectious energy, the song encourages listeners to mute the 'shoulds' and turn up the volume on their own desires, finding joy in the beautiful chaos of life. Ultimately, it's a celebration of being imperfectly, authentically yourself.
